> - do folks use cisco's policy routing capabilities on their
> routers? core routers?
cpe, not core. and an oft-unmentioned problem, as aggregation routers take
relatively large aggregations via channelized t3/e3 and bigger interfaces,
and most of those routers are underhorsed (insert rant on 75xx sl^H^Htime-
to-market), doing it on aggregation routers is often not reasonable.
> - does the use of policy routing significantly affect performance
> in the core?
it would if folk did it. hence they don't.
